Kwadwo Opoku and Carlos Vela score in the first half, and LAFC beats Seattle, 2-1, on Friday night in the home debuts of European superstars Giorgio Chiellini and Gareth Bale.

LOS ANGELES — For the bulk of the Major League Soccer season, Steve Cherundolo has treated the Los Angeles Football Club defensive unit as a pliable object.

For the third straight match, the MLS points leaders paired Italian legend Giorgio Chiellini, who joined the roster at the start of the secondary transfer window on July 7, next to powerful Colombian Jesus Murillo. While several of Chiellini’s former teammates at Juventus, including his longtime playing partner Leonardo Bonucci, cheered on the 37-year-old defender in his first start at home, the Italian logged his longest stint with his new club in front of an announced crowd of 22,111. Juventus is in L.A. on its U.S. summer tourLAFC’s lone moment of discontent also involved the center back pairing in the 14th minute, when Seattle’s Cristian Roldan forced a turnover and made a sizzling cross into the box.

And just before halftime, LAFC captain Carlos Vela found himself on the receiving end of a lofted ball into the box from Jose Cifuentes that went down as the Ecuadorian’s fifth assist of the year. Sliding to the turf, Vela snuck the game-winner past Frei from point-blank range for his team-leading seventh goal.
